Care and Maintenance
How to Maintain Your Galileo Thermometer
To preserve the charm of my Galileo thermometer, I focus on a few maintenance tips that ensure longevity:
- Avoid direct sunlight: UV rays can damage the liquid and lead to fading, so I place mine in shaded areas.
- Gentle Cleaning: I use a soft, lint-free cloth to wipe the glass, avoiding abrasive materials that may scratch the surface.
- Store upright: I always display my thermometer vertically to prevent any compromise to the liquid structure.
Following these practices means I can keep my thermometer looking as vibrant as the day I bought it.

FAQ
What is the liquid inside a Galileo thermometer?
The liquid inside a Galileo thermometer is typically a colored alcohol solution, designed to expand and contract with temperature changes.
What is the liquid in the glass thermometer liquid?
The liquid in most glass thermometers is usually mercury or colored alcohol, which accurately measures temperature through liquid expansion.
Is there kerosene in a Galileo thermometer?
No, kerosene is not used in Galileo thermometers. Instead, they contain a colored alcohol-based solution for temperature measurement.
How do I clean up a broken Galileo thermometer?
To clean up a broken Galileo thermometer, carefully pick up the glass pieces using gloves, and contain the spilled liquid with absorbent material, ensuring proper disposal.
